World Poetry Day is an international event started by UNESCO in 1999 to give fresh recognition and impetus to national, regional, and international poetry movements’.

Clonard College celebrated the day in 2023 with a poetry reading by staff and students in the library. An appreciative audience listened and applauded students and staff reading poems in a welcoming and encouraging environment. Other activities included poetry being read over the P.A at the beginning of breaks throughout the school day, a Blind Date with a Poetry Book activity as well as the annual Clonard World Poetry Day competition. The two winners in 2023 were Rymaux G (junior) and Maria Gl (senior).
